Graduation

  1. Two semesters before graduation, you must file an "Intent to Graduate Form." This form, available from the Registrar's office, initiates a "senior check" that tells you what University requirements you must fulfill before graduation.
  2. At the beginning of the semester you plan to graduate, you must sign your graduation contract. This form will be at the English Office (359 Eddy).
  3. As part of the requirements for graduation in the English Department, every student must participate in the outcome assessment program. When you come to the English Department to sign your graduation contract, you must submit a "Senior Portfolio", which should contain three papers written in upper-division English or Composition courses. These papers must be originals or photocopies of originals, with the professor's grade and comments. You can access the portfolio requirements by using this link or asking for it in the English Department office or your advisor has a handout on the Outcome Assessment Program.
  4. Another requirement for graduation is the "Senior Survey". Prior to submitting your Senior Portfolio in your graduating semester, you must also complete the online Senior Survey in the computer lab (300 Eddy). Use this link to access it.
